Note: The maintenance box needs enough capacity to discharge the ink. If the remaining capacity is
low, replace the maintenance box first.
1. Turn on the printer.
2. Remove all of the paper from the printer.
3. Select > Maintenance > Keeping Preparation > Start.
The ink begins to discharge. The printer turns off automatically when the discharge process is
complete.
Caution: Do not open any covers or turn off the printer while ink is discharging.
Note: If a message is displayed indicating that you need a new XXX ink cartridge when you resume
using the printer, prepare an ink cartridge or ink pack of the color displayed in the XXX section
before the next time you use the printer. The next time you turn on the printer, ink will fill the print
head nozzles making the printer ready to print; so if you do not have enough ink to fill the nozzles,
the printer will not be ready to use until the ink is replaced.
